Powered by Marine Tensor™

Marine Tensor™ is an AI-driven control and communication system that provides intelligent performance and self-operation capabilities to crewed and uncrewed surface vessels (USV).

Developed exclusively by Marine Thinking, Marine Tensor™ utilizes AI recognition, machine learning, and in-depth analysis of multiple sensor inputs such as optical, LiDAR, radar, and sonar to create full situational awareness of its environment in real-time. Its AI algorithm processes the collective data to calculate the optimal operational strategy to complete the mission task assigned by the control system.
